H 2667 General Bill, By T.G. Mangum, Elliott, Kirsh and D.E. McTeer
Similar (S 0401)
A Bill to amend the Code of Laws of South Carolina, 1976, by adding Sections 12-37-975 and 12-37-980, so as to permit the filing of amended property tax returns and to authorize the South Carolina Tax Commission to accept, for good cause, tentative property tax returns based on one hundred percent estimated value for merchants' inventories, machines, equipment, furniture, fixtures, commercial boats, and manufacturers' real and personal property.

03/26/85 | House | Introduced and read first time HJ-1613 |
03/26/85 | House | Referred to Committee on Ways and Means HJ-1614 |
10/30/85 | House | Tabled in committee |
